- Q862048 abstract "Bisauli is a town and a municipal board in Badaun district in the state of Uttar Pradesh, India.It was formerly called Bansauri, which was ruled by Dude Khan who is supposed to be the last Nawab of town. The remains of the fort of Dude Khan can still be seen on the outskirts of the town. The remains are characterized with a zarat considered to be wish-fulfilling. Remains of Dude Khan's court are still visible within the boundary of the fort remains. Bisauli is known for its temples and mosques abounding the town. Some of the most famous temples in Bisauli are:Beni Maharaj Mandir,Hathora Wali Devi Mandir,Kali Mandir, Gama Devta Mandir,Thakuran Mandir,sai mandir,and so forth.Bisauli is a Tehsil in District Badaun which is now developing on a very fast and visible pace. A majority of people in Bisauli practice agriculture and grow a wide variety of crops-potatoes, menthol, wheat, barley, spinach, sugarcane, maize, melon to name a few.".
